✦ Synopsis


We studied resistivity, magnetoresistivity and magnetization in granular Fe-SiO 2 films. In the hopping region, magnetoresistance was found to be as large as -5%, and is isotropic for different measurement geometry, which is the signature of giant magnetoresistance due to a spin-dependent conduction process. Temperature dependence of magnetoresistance could be described qualitatively but not quantitatively by two specific spin-dependent tunnelling models. We found that resistivity p changes five orders of magnitude by altering measurement temperature, annealing temperature or metal volume fraction, and that magnetoresistivity -Ap increases with p monotonously.
